Northbridge University is looking for an Electrical with PLC Adjunct Instructor .
Our campuses are growing! If you have a passion for teaching, we'd like to talk to you.
Classes typically run Monday to Thursday and can be held in the morning or evening.
Minimum Requirements:
- Experience with PLC programming techniques and common software platforms.
- Specialized training and industry certifications in the Electrical Trades and applications are required.
- Two or more years of teaching or training experience
- NCCER Certification as an Electrician is a plus.
- Must be computer literate in order to maintain and manage the course documents within the learning management system, and also educational resources.
- For best consideration, upload your credentials along with your resume. Please redact any personal information (i.e., date of birth and social security number).
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Hands-on and troubleshooting: Experience in the practical application of PLCs, including installation and troubleshooting, is essential for teaching real-world scenarios.
- Programming expertise: A strong command of PLC programming techniques and common software platforms (e.g., Allen-Bradley, Siemens, Mitsubishi) is fundamental for instructing students.
- Industrial automation knowledge: Instructors must understand industrial automation as a whole to provide comprehensive training that goes beyond just the PLC itself.
- Project and application experience: Experience with a wide variety of PLC systems and applications, perhaps from working with machine builders, provides a broad knowledge base for instruction.
- Continuous learning: Staying current with the latest PLC programming techniques is critical to providing relevant and up-to-date training.
